Alphasim have released their Westland Merlin!
Thought it might interest a few.
http://www.alphasim.co.uk
More details available at:
http://www.alphasim3.com/forums/index.php?topic=708.0
But you do have to log in!
Here's the feature list for those without accounts at that forum:
Features -
- 2 texture sets :
HC.3, SFOR in Bosnia, 2003, "F", 28 (AC) Squadron, RAF Benson
HC.3 "P", RIAT 2005, 28 (AC) Squadron, RAF Benson
- textures are highly detailed, with individual rivet lines
- detailed virtual cockpit with animations and six functioning MFD screens
- detailed rear cabin interior with seating
- animated opening crew entry and side door
- opening rear ramp (uses tailhook function)
- soundset included
- working windscreen wipers (switchable in v-c)
- v-c rain effects
- 'winchman' sideways viewpoint out of hold area on hatswitch back (or arrow key down)
- 2 realistic crew figures, animated pilot's head
- navigation, interior and landing lights
- authentic undercarriage 'droop' and compression

The RN version is a whole new airframe, almost a complete different model really, too many differences to build from the utility version. No Navy versions planned at the moment l'm afraid.
What ya get ?, well like the Seaking really, good externals, workable VC, aint no Nemeth designs VC or functionality, just good fun externally and high FPS in VC.
Pay £11 and you get £11 worth of model.
